使用python画一朵向日葵
时间: 2023-02-28 19:51:22 浏览: 676
好的,可以使用 Python 的绘图库 Matplotlib 来画一朵向日葵。
首先,需要安装 Matplotlib 库,可以在命令行输入以下命令安装:
```
pip install matplotlib
```
然后,可以创建一个 Python 文件,在文件中导入 Matplotlib 库并使用相关函数画图:
```
import matplotlib.pyplot as plt
import numpy as np
# 创建数据
t = np.linspace(0, 2*np.pi, 200)
x = np.sin(t)
y = np.cos(t)
# 创建图形
fig, ax = plt.subplots()
ax.plot(x, y)
# 添加标题和坐标轴标签
ax.set_title("A Sunflower")
ax.set_xlabel("x")
ax.set_ylabel("y")
# 显示图形
plt.show()
```
运行代码即可得到一朵向日葵的图形。
相关问题
使用python画一朵花
好的,以下是使用Python绘制一朵花的代码:
```python
import turtle
# 创建画布
canvas = turtle.Screen()
# 设置画布背景色
canvas.bgcolor("black")
# 创建画笔
pen = turtle.Turtle()
# 设置画笔颜色和粗细
pen.color("white")
pen.pensize(3)
# 绘制花瓣
for i in range(10):
pen.circle(50)
pen.right(36)
# 绘制花心
pen.color("yellow")
pen.begin_fill()
pen.circle(20)
pen.end_fill()
# 隐藏画笔
pen.hideturtle()
# 完成绘制
turtle.done()
```
运行以上代码,即可在窗口中看到绘制出来的花朵。可以根据需求修改代码中的颜色、粗细、大小等参数,绘制出不同样式的花朵。
使用python画一朵玫瑰花
好的,以下是使用Python绘制一朵玫瑰花的代码:
```python
import turtle
# 设置画布
canvas = turtle.Screen()
canvas.bgcolor("black")
# 绘制玫瑰花
pen = turtle.Turtle()
pen.speed(0)
pen.color("red", "green")
pen.begin_fill()
for x in range(100):
pen.forward(200 * math.sin(x/10))
pen.left(5)
pen.end_fill()
# 隐藏画笔
pen.hideturtle()
# 关闭画布
canvas.exitonclick()
```
运行这段代码后,你将看到一朵美丽的玫瑰花。当然,你也可以根据自己的喜好对代码进行改动,创造出更加独特的艺术作品。